Abstract

The utility model discloses a kind of compression cooling devices of decorative board, belong to press device field, having the advantages that can be effectively by residual sawdust removal, its technical solution is as follows, including supporting table and it is hinged on the hinged top board of supporting table top surface edge, top board rotation is pressed in above supporting table, top board inner hollow, the supporting table upper surface slide is connected with stent, fan is rotatably connected on stent, the stent is also connected with the driving motor of driving fan rotation, and fan is rotated dries between top board and supporting table.

Description

A kind of compression cooling device of decorative board
Technical field
The utility model is related to press device field, the compression cooling device of more particularly to a kind of decorative board.
Background technology
The compression cooling device of decorative board be will facing paper and plank carry out high temperature process after cooled down and by its Carry out a kind of device of secondary compression.
With the development of the times, facing paper veneer furniture with its novel, beauty overcome solid wood furniture is heavy, gap is more, into The drawbacks of this height, dull pattern, becomes the favorite in market, and facing paper can be tightly attached on decorative board by processing, make dress It adorns plank and diversified pattern is presented, during processing, high temperature is needed to paste it, also needed after the completion of high temperature process It is cooled down, cooling while also needs to carry out secondary compression, this just needs pressing device.
But after completion once is compressed, there is no sawdust is rejected completely, this is resulted at the edge due to decorative board After long-time use, sawdust can be dropped on cooling device, and these sawdusts often very little, be not easily cleaned.This is resulted in the case where connecing Pit can be printed off in the compaction process come on decorative board by remaining sawdust, the strong influence quality of decorative board.
Utility model content
The purpose of this utility model is to provide a kind of compression cooling device of decorative board, can effectively remove residual sawdust It removes.
The above-mentioned technical purpose of the utility model technical scheme is that:A kind of pressure of decorative board Tight cooling device including supporting table and is hinged on the hinged top board of supporting table top surface edge, and top board rotation is pressed in Above supporting table, top board inner hollow, the supporting table upper surface slide is connected with stent, wind is rotatably connected on stent Fan, the stent are also connected with the driving motor of driving fan rotation, and fan is rotated dries between top board and supporting table.
By using above-mentioned technical proposal, cooling water is loaded in the hollow space of top board, decorative board is put into, upper pressure Plate presses down down, and plank is made to carry out compression cooling, in the completed takes plank away, and driving motor drives fan rotation blowing will be viscous Sawdust in supporting table and top board is blown off, and sliding can make the working range of fan become as big as possible, ensure working range It is inside equal everywhere effectively to be cleared up.Fan can also play the effect of cooling simultaneously, reduce the heating rate of top board, help In the efficiency that compression cooling is turned up.
Further, cross section sliding rail wide at the top and narrow at the bottom is connected in supporting table, is provided with what is be adapted with sliding rail on stent Sliding slot.
By using above-mentioned technical proposal, enable what fan stablized to be moved along sliding rail by sliding block and sliding rail, avoid out Existing fan slides the phenomenon that interference top board downwardly turns over.Setting cross section sliding rail wide at the top and narrow at the bottom can ensure that sliding block will not be from It derails sliding rail upper end.Set sliding rail and sliding slot that can be not easily cleaned, drop to avoid there is opening up slot in grooved rail cooperation simultaneously Low sawdust falls into influence bracket slide performance in slot.
Further, the both ends of sliding rail are connected with limited block.
By using above-mentioned technical proposal, sliding block is blocked, sliding block is avoided to derail from the both ends of sliding rail.
Further, accommodating groove is provided in supporting table, the accommodating groove is arranged on one of supporting table upper surface far from fan End, edge of the accommodating groove far from sliding rail side is connected with baffle.
By using above-mentioned technical proposal, the sawdust on top board or supporting table can be blowed to baffle, sawdust by fan It is slipped into accommodating groove via baffle, it is made disorderly not fly, influence workshop health, avoid sawdust pollution other equipment or workpiece.
Further, protective cover is housed outside the fan.
By using above-mentioned technical proposal, play the role of a protection during fan rotates, wood can be prevented Plate is contacted with fan causes both sides to damage, while can accidentally injure operating personnel to avoid fan.
Further, the top board is equipped with handle.
It, can quickly and easily pull-up top board by using above-mentioned technical proposal.
Further, supporting table upper surface slide is connected with cushion block, and cushion block is slided close to or far from top board;Work as cushion block During close to top board, top board rotates down, and handle is made to fall on cushion block, and top board is hanging.
By using above-mentioned technical proposal, in a non-operative state, top board is jacked up using cushion block, avoid top board with Supporting table contacts, and two smooth surfaces is avoided to stick together phenomenon after being contacted in the upper time.Further remaining sawdust is sandwiched in simultaneously The possibility of mark is printed off between top board and supporting table on smooth surface.By cushion block support handle, avoid cushion block with it is upper Pressing plate is in direct contact the smooth surface for scratching top board contact decorative board.
Further, the handle is equipped with rubber sleeve.
By using above-mentioned technical proposal, the frictional force between hand and handle is increased, prevents handle from slipping out of the hand.Another aspect rubber Gum cover can increase the friction coefficient between cushion block and handle, avoid top board push during handle cushion block squeezed drag.
In conclusion the utility model has the advantages that:
Effectively 1. sawdust can be removed;
2. easy to operate, sweep-out pattern is big.

Specific embodiment
The utility model is described in further detail below in conjunction with attached drawing.
The compression cooling device of a kind of decorative board, as shown in Figure 1, including supporting table 1 and being hinged in supporting table 1 Top board 2.Top board 2 is arranged on the top of supporting table 1.As shown in Fig. 2, the inner hollow of top board 2, being set as one can contain Fill the storage chamber 23 of cooling water.The side wall of top board 2 is close to the affixed water outlet there are one connection storage chamber 23 in one end of top board 2 Pipe, can pour or release cooling water from outlet pipe.
The area of top board 2 is less than the upper surface of supporting table 1.As shown in figure 3, the upper surface of supporting table 1 is connected with sliding rail 11, the length direction of sliding rail 11 is perpendicular to the hinge axes of top board 2.Sliding rail 11 set in the side of top board 2.Sliding rail 11 Cross section to be "T"-shaped.Stent 3 is slidably connected on sliding rail 11, the sliding slot being adapted with sliding rail 11 is provided on the stent 3 31.The both ends of sliding rail 11 are connected with the limited block 111 of stop support 3.Wherein, the cross section of sliding rail 11 can also be arranged to other Shape wide at the top and narrow at the bottom.
As shown in figure 4, being rotatably connected to fan 4 on stent 3, the hinge axes of the pivot center and top board 2 of fan 4 are put down Row.The driving motor 41 of the rotation of driving fan 4 is connected on stent 3.Fan 4 is blown towards between top board 2 and supporting table 1. With reference to Fig. 3, the affixed protective cover 42 there are one package fan 4 on stent 3.The upper surface of supporting table 1 is provided with accommodating groove 12.Such as Shown in Fig. 1, accommodating groove 12 is located at side of the top board 2 far from sliding rail 11, and edge of the accommodating groove 12 far from 11 side of sliding rail is affixed There is baffle 121.
As shown in Figure 1, the one end of top board 2 far from its articulated position is connected with handle 21.With reference to shown in Fig. 5, supporting table 1 Upper surface be connected with pad rail 13, pad rail 13 length direction perpendicular to top board 2 hinge axes.When top board 2 is horizontal, Rail 13 is padded close to one end of 2 hinge axes of top board, is placed exactly in 21 lower section of handle.Cushion block 5 is slidably connected on pad rail 13.Pad Dovetail groove is provided on block 5, pad rail 13 is adapted with told dovetail groove.The both ends of pad rail 13, which are connected with, places the gear that cushion block 5 slips Piece 131.As shown in fig. 6, when cushion block 5 is located at pad rail 13 close to 2 one end of top board, top board 2 rotates down, and handle 21 is fallen On cushion block 5, cushion block 5 in top board 2 is made to jack up vacantly.Handle 21 contacts and is connected with anti-skidding rubber sleeve 22 at cushion block 5.
Specific implementation process:Cushion block 5 is slided to far from 2 side of top board, injection cooling water first in top board 2, at this time Decorative board is being put between top board 2 and supporting table 1, is then being put down top board 2, decorative board compress cold But, top board 2 is being lifted after the completion, driving motor 41 is being powered, fan 4 rotates, and sawdust is blown in accommodating groove 12, is blown During sliding support 3, the area that fan 4 is blown as far as possible is made to become larger, after terminating cooling, cushion block 5 is slided to close to top board 2 Top board 2 is put down in side, makes handle 21 on cushion block 5.
